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$9,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Window Replacement (single window) | $300 - $800 |
| Window Replacement (per window) | $600 - $1,200 |
| Full Home Window Replacement |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| Sliding Glass Door Replacement |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Bay Window Replacement |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Energy-Efficient Window Upgrade | $1,200 - $2,800 |
Factors Influencing Cost
Replacing windows in Portland, TX, involves choosing materials, understanding scope, and navigating local permitting processes. This overview provides a neutral look at typical factors influencing window replacement projects in the area, helping homeowners compare options and understand potential project considerations.
- Materials: Common options include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ass, each with different durability and maintenance requirements.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from replacing a few standard-sized windows to full-home replacements, affecting material choices and labor time.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as window type, installation method, and existing wall conditions influence labor effort and duration.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Portland, TX, may require permits for certain window replacements, especially for structural changes or additions.
- Extras: Additional features like energy-efficient glass, decorative grids, or custom finishes can impact overall project costs and timelines.
